The Return of Warm Wood Tones
For several years, white and gray kitchen areas controlled layout patterns, offering a tidy and advanced visual. While these schemes still have their area, homeowners are inclining rich, warm wood tones that bring deepness and character back into the kitchen. Kitchen cabinetry in walnut, cherry, and oak is gaining back popularity, including a natural and ageless feel to the room. These natural environments produce a feeling of warmth that contrasts wonderfully with modern devices and components, making the cooking area really feel welcoming and lived-in.
Timeless Cabinet Styles: The Charm of Traditional Craftsmanship
Shaker-style closets, beadboard information, and detailed moldings are resurfacing as chosen options in kitchen improvements. Property owners appreciate the workmanship and character that conventional cabinet designs provide. The simplicity of shaker cabinets makes them functional, pairing well with both modern-day and vintage-inspired decoration. Glass-front cabinets are additionally seeing a resurgence, giving a sophisticated way to showcase valued dishware and glass wares while including an open, airy feel to the kitchen area.
Vintage-Inspired Backsplashes That Steal the Show
Backsplashes have actually always played a considerable role in kitchen design, and currently, they're ending up being a focal point once more. Timeless metro tiles, particularly in slightly irregular or handcrafted variations, bring a touch of old-world beauty while preserving an ageless allure. Patterned ceramic floor tiles, reminiscent of European kitchen areas, are another prominent selection. These designs add character and a sense of virtuosity, transforming a normal kitchen area wall into a striking feature.
Reviving the Butcher Block Countertop
While rock counter tops like quartz and granite have been preferred for their longevity, many homeowners are uncovering the appeal and functionality of butcher block countertops. The warmth of timber counter tops not just boosts a classic kitchen visual however also gives a functional surface for meal prep work. Whether utilized as a full kitchen counter or as an accent on a cooking area island, butcher block surfaces bring a feeling of rustic beauty and functionality to any kind of area.
Declaration Lighting with a Nostalgic Twist
Lights is necessary in producing ambiance, and vintage-inspired components are taking center stage in classic kitchen designs. Pendant lights with aged brass, functioned iron, or glass shades reminiscent of very early 20th-century layouts are recovering. Extra-large fixtures and industrial-style lighting include character and complement the traditional look. Whether you choose a cozy, dim glow or brilliant job lighting, the right components can boost the general aesthetic while improving functionality.
The Comeback of Farmhouse Sinks and Bridge Faucets
Few aspects stimulate classic kitchen design quite like the farmhouse sink. Deep, apron-front sinks are not only visually attractive yet likewise highly useful, suiting big pots and frying pans effortlessly. Combined with bridge faucets, which include an ageless, exposed-plumbing appearance, these sinks add to the quaint charm that a lot of homeowners are yearning. The mix of these components blends background with contemporary comfort, making them an essential for anyone wanting to revitalize a classic kitchen aesthetic.
Vintage-Inspired Appliances: Modern Functionality Meets Nostalgic Appeal
While stainless steel devices continue to be a staple in modern-day kitchens, many homeowners are attracted to vintage-inspired designs that blend flawlessly with traditional design. Retro-style refrigerators, stoves with traditional knobs and dials, and array hoods with complex outlining include an unique beauty to the space. These devices provide contemporary performance while preserving the aesthetic charm of past periods, allowing homeowners to delight in the best of both worlds.
